T he highlight of this three-day-long event is the World Championship Pack-Burro Race where burro wranglers run alongside their burros in man/beast teams over rugged Rocky Mountain terrain. Held annually since 1949, there were only 21 entrants in that fi rst race, and they raced a 22.9-mile-long course from the town of Leadville, Colorado, over towering Mosquito Pass (13,185' elevation) into the town of Fairplay for a $500 cash prize.
Have you ever seen a pack-burro race? Or, heard of a “Llama Rama”? We sure hadn’t! But, when we found ourselves in Fairplay, Colorado, on the last full weekend in July, we learned all about these unusual things during a festival called Burro Days.
